This market will resolve according to the participating player whose nation advances to the latest stage of the 2026 FIFA World Cup. If multiple players' nations are tied for the furthest stage reached in the tournament, this market will resolve in favor of the player whose nation won the most total games during the main tournament rounds of the 2026 FIFA World Cup. If a tie still persists, this market will resolve in favor of the player who recorded the most goal contributions during the main tournament rounds of the 2026 FIFA World Cup. If a tie still persists, this market will resolve in favor of the player who received fewer total disciplinary cards during the main tournament rounds of the 2026 FIFA World Cup (each card counts as a singular event, double yellows resulting in red still count as two cards). If a tie still persists, this market will resolve in favor of the player whose listed name comes first alphabetically. If at any point it becomes impossible for the listed player’s nation to be the furthest to advance in the 2026 FIFA World Cup (e.g. they are mathematically eliminated), the associated market will resolve to "No". If the 2026 FIFA World Cup is cancelled, postponed after August 2, 2026, 11:59 PM ET or it cannot be determined which player’s nation advanced the furthest at the 2026 FIFA World Cup within that timeframe, this market will resolve to “Other”. The resolution source for this market will be official information from FIFA; however, a consensus of credible reporting may also be used.The 2026 World Cup group stage has begun with Argentina, Portugal, and Brazil each viewed as title contenders capable of deep knockout runs, yet the tight spread among Ronaldo (44.5%), Messi (35.5%), and Neymar (22.0%) reflects uncertainty over fitness, bracket paths, and competition from sides like France, Spain, and England. Ronaldo benefits from Portugal’s balanced squad and favorable early fixtures, while Messi anchors a defending-champion Argentina side still integrating younger talent. Neymar’s grade-2 calf strain and limited pre-tournament minutes have capped Brazil’s implied probability despite the Seleção’s pedigree. Veteran form, potential load management, and the 48-team format’s variance keep outcomes clustered, with “Other” at 50% capturing scenarios where none reach the later stages.
